Transaction 30158097adc4df4f94b626b59718b9bccfa2a727ceb23d3139b98f2a27c150ca
1 Input
1 Output
-
30158097adc4df4f94b626b59718b9bccfa2a727ceb23d3139b98f2a27c150ca:0
- value
- 489256
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 14baf1916ae6267c69f1c0d0d24f1b4b09259453 OP_EQUAL
- address
- 33adPT7veFywRdVmeAv37d7qw1Ezn4Hx6e